quick interior trim question
anyone know how to remove the interior wood trim? I found the DIY for removing the center trim but how can you remove the trim on the front and back doors?
i want to paint them piano black or do a CF layer on them..
any help appreciated. thanks.

Someone has already installed the black birds eye maple in a black interior GS. All he did was source the trim panels from a junked GS and transferred them over. You will have glue some of the wood trim back onto the door.
